Analysis
Canada recorded -11.1 % change on previous year for sugar crops primary — yield, annual growth rate in 2024.
Compared with earlier readings it is down 157.0% on the previous year and down 269.4% over ten years.
Over the whole period, sugar crops primary — yield, annual growth rate in Canada peaked at 64.76 % change on previous year in 2003 and was at its lowest, -26.64 % change on previous year, in 2002.
That places Canada 134th out of 154 countries with data for 2024, putting it in the bottom quarter.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
The year-on-year percentage change in Sugar Crops Primary — Yield.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
Computed from
- Sugar Crops Primary — Yield Food and Agriculture Organization of the United Nations
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
